Klopp's glass half full despite late slip
China Daily | Updated: 2017-11-27 08:03
LIVERPOOL - Liverpool manager Jurgen Klopp said he would take the positives from his side's 1-1 draw with Chelsea despite the disappointment of conceding a freak 85th-minute equalizer.
Mohamed Salah's goal against his former club looked set to restore Liverpool to winning ways after its calamitous 3-3 draw at Sevilla, only for Willian's apparent mishit cross to earn the Blues a point.
Liverpool remained fifth but would fall 14 points off the pace in the Premier League if leader Manchester City were to win at Huddersfield on Sunday.
